There were at least three known men by the name of William Rhodes / Rhoads / Roads who lived in Orange County, North Carolina during the Revolutionary War. I have been trying to separate them out into who was who. In doing so, I was trying to use DNA, but the segments are really too small and it was many years ago, so DNA may not be the right tool to figure it out.

There are quite a lot of primary sources for these William Rhodeses. There are also many trees involved to de-tangle and conflation has been a problem. Anyway, I am closing this post, but will continue to work to fix the many problems with the Rhodes/Rhoads/Roads family.
